Former President John Dramani Mahama has joined Ghanaians to pay tribute to late dancehall songstress Ebony Reigns.
In a Twitter post on Friday, the former president said Ebony’s latest hit song Maame Hwe is his favourite song on domestic violence.
The songstress born Priscilla Opoku-Kwarteng died in a motor accident at Nyame Bekyere near Abesewa in the Brong Ahafo Region Thursday night when a jeep she was travelling in rammed into a VIP bus.
RIP #Ebony.
— John Dramani Mahama (@JDMahama) February 9, 2018
A talented life cut short.
My favourite track on domestic violence and relationships, "maame hwe".
